GENERAL DESCRIPTION
The HI-3182, HI-3183, HI-3184, HI-3185, HI-3186 and HI-3188
bus interface products are silicon gate CMOS devices designed
as a line driver in accordance with the ARINC 429 bus specifica-
tions. In addition to being functional upgrades of Holt's HI-8382
& HI-8383 products, they are also alternate sources for the
HS-3182 ( Intersil/Harris), the RM3182 (Fairchild /Raytheon)
and a variety of similar line driver products from other manufac-
turers.
Inputs are provided for clocking and synchronization. These
signals are AND'd with the DATA inputs to enhance system
performance and allow the HI-318X series of products to be
used in a variety of applications. Both logic and synchronization
inputs feature built-in 2,000V minimum ESD input protection as
well as TTL and CMOS compatibility.
The differential outputs of the HI-318X series of products are
programmable to either the high speed or low speed ARINC 429
output rise and fall time specifications through the use of two
external capacitors. The output voltage swing is also adjustable
by the application of an external voltage to the VREF input.
Products with 0, 13 or 37.5 ohm resistors in series with each
ARINC output are available. In addition, the HI-3182 and
HI-3184 products also have a fuse in series with each output.
The HI-318X series of line drivers are intended for use where
logic signals must be converted to ARINC 429 levels such as
when using an ASIC, the HI-3282/HI-8282A ARINC 429 Serial
Transmitter/Dual Receiver, the HI-6010 ARINC 429 Transmit-
ter/Receiver or the HI-8783 ARINC Interface Device.

ARINC 429 DIFFERENTIAL LINE DRIVER
FEATURES
!
Low power CMOS
!
TTL and CMOS compatible inputs
!
Programmable output voltage swing
!
Adjustable ARINC rise and fall times
!
Plastic 14 & 16-pin thermally enhanced SOIC
packages available
!
Pin-for-Pin alternative for Intersil/Fairchild
applications
!
Operates at data rates up to 100 Kbits
!
Overvoltage protection
!
Industrial and extended temperature ranges
